Main Page
The Grain Delay in the Control area: Main page.
Parameter Description
GRAIN Section
Pitch Determines the pitch of the grains: low values result in a deep,
slowly repeating grain, high values speed up the grain, making it
sound faster and higher.
Size Defines the length of the grains.
Jitter Introduces artifacts into the grains.
Reverse Produces a reverse playback of the grain.
CLOUD Section
Space Determines the spacing between the grain clouds: the higher
the value, the bigger the space between the clouds.
Density Creates a more “dense” cloud: higher values create feedback-
like effects.
Mod The amount of modulation introduced to the grain cloud.
Mix Mix lets you adjust the amount of the effect in relation to the
dry original audio signal.
